Private rental apartments for students are individual housing units owned and managed by private landlords or rental companies, specifically designed to cater to the needs of university and college students. These apartments often offer a more personalized living environment compared to university dormitories, providing students with greater independence, privacy, and flexibility in choosing their living spaces.
Key Features
- Variety of accommodation types including studios, one-bedroom, and shared apartments
- Flexible lease terms usually aligned with academic semesters or years
- Proximity to campus or public transportation links
- Furnished or unfurnished options
- Privacy and independence compared to university dorms
- Additional amenities such as Wi-Fi, laundry facilities, and security features
Pros
- Greater privacy and independence for students
- More flexible leasing options compared to university dormitories
- Potentially better living conditions and amenities
- Opportunities for social interaction through shared apartments
Cons
- Higher costs compared to on-campus housing
- Variable quality depending on management and location
- Less integrated with university community activities
- Responsibility for maintenance and bills often falls on the student
- Possible safety concerns if not properly managed
